The Education - School Leadership program at Eastern Kentucky University is designed to help certified school counselors fulfill the 60-credit hour requirement necessary for Rank I certification in School Counseling in Kentucky. The program emphasizes leadership, counseling techniques, and educational policy to prepare students for advanced roles in K-12 educational settings.

Additional Requirements

    Applicants must have an undergraduate GPA of at least 3.0 overall, or a GPA of 3.25 in the last 60 credit hours. Alternatively, they can demonstrate a minimum GRE verbal score of 146 (or 400 old version), a GRE performance score of 146 (or 400 old version), or a Miller Analogies Test (MAT) score of 365. These criteria ensure candidates possess the academic preparedness necessary for graduate-level coursework.
